LIMPOPO poultry farmers want to play a key role in the provincial government's effort to eradicate poverty in the rural areas.

Yesterday, developing farmers received training at the Meadow Chicken Feeds in Pietermaritzburg. The training was sponsored by the Limpopo department of agriculture.

The farmers were trained on how to produce chickens that will generate more income for their businesses and also help fight poverty in their areas.

The delegations of farmers were accompanied by government officials, including scientists and technicians from the department of agriculture. The small farmers were trained by skilled Meadow Chicken Feeds staff.

Meadow Chicken Feeds manager Belemu Mkhetheni said the farmers were brought there to get exposure to the milling. The delegation will spend three days in the province. They will visit the Agricultural Show Grounds and Poultry Training Institute.
